Acoustic Waveform Respiratory Evaluation

Description

The study will evaluate the feasibility of using smartphone speakers and microphones to evaluate the caliber of the airways, detect airway obstruction, aid in airway disease diagnosis, and identify disease exacerbations.

Conditions

Asthma, COPD, Cystic Fibrosis, Ciliary Motility Disorders, Bronchiectasis, Airway Malacia, Healthy Control

Eligibility Criteria

  • 1. Age 8-65 years
  • 2. Ability to perform spirometry and oscillometry
  • 3. Signed informed consent (and assent for children as appropriate)
  • 4. No respiratory or other major disease (for healthy controls), or physician-diagnosed asthma, COPD, CF, or other airway diseases
  • 1. Inability or unwillingness to perform AWARE, spirometry, or oscillometry
  • 2. Acute or chronic illness that, at the judgement of investigators, may affect lung function and alter the results of AWARE or the reference PFTs (spirometry and AOS)
